Youth Programs
The Detroit Rising Stars is a non-profit organization that facilitates performing arts programs to hearing children ages 7-18. Participants learn dance, drama, piano, voice, poetry and sign language. We are pleased to announce our most recent component for hearing impaired youth. In this program, students will learn etiquette, finance, fitness, entrepreneurship and more.

Welcome to the official website entitled, "If These Hands Could Talk" a program derived from the Detroit Rising Stars, a non-profit organization dedicated to supporting youth in performing arts. Our organization hosts a variety of workshops, events, and programs for the Deaf, Hard of Hearing and Hearing Communities.
Our mission is to decrease the language barriers between the hearing and Deaf community. With over 90,000 hearing impaired people in the State of Michigan alone, the need and demand for sign language is becoming more popular.
